Hawks' Dejounte Murray: Thrives against former team
Murray totaled 24 points (10-21 FG, 2-4 3Pt, 2-2 FT), three rebounds, two assists and five steals across 35 minutes during Thursday's 137-135 victory over the Spurs.
Murray stuffed the stat sheet against his former team and delivered a well-rounded stat line as the Hawks barely escaped with a win over the Spurs. The veteran floor general has struggled with consistency in the scoring department, but he's trending in the right direction of late and has scored at least 20 points in three of his last six appearances.

Hawks' Dejounte Murray: Held to six points
Murray contributed six points (2-13 FG, 0-6 3Pt, 2-2 FT), four rebounds and three assists across 34 minutes during Sunday's 113-103 loss to the Celtics.
Murray is in the midst of a cold spell, as he's shooting 25.0 percent from the field over his last three games. He's been keeping his fantasy value afloat by averaging 7.0 assists, 5.0 rebounds and 2.0 steals in that stretch, so his managers just need to patiently wait for him to find his rhythm.

Hawks' Dejounte Murray: Double-doubles in win
Murray accumulated 11 points (4-14 FG, 1-6 3Pt, 2-2 FT), five rebounds, 10 assists and four steals in 27 minutes during Saturday's 136-108 win over the Wizards.
This game was over in a hurry, so that explains the low minutes for Murray. Although it wasn't his best shooting night, Murray secured his second double-double of the campaign and continues to be an elite source of steals. Over his last eight contests, Murray is averaging 2.3 steals per game.

Hawks' Dejounte Murray: Pops for 20 points in OT win
Murray ended Wednesday's 147-145 overtime win over Brooklyn with 20 points (6-21 FG, 3-8 3Pt, 5-5 FT), six rebounds, eight assists and two steals over 39 minutes.
The veteran guard was dealing with a minor quadriceps bruise heading into Wednesday, but it didn't stop Murray from scoring at least 20 points for the eighth time in his last 11 games. He's averaging 23.5 points, 5.5 assists, 4.6 boards, 3.0 threes and 1.6 steals over that stretch on a strong 49/46/85 shooting line, and while he won't average the near triple-double he did in his final season for the Spurs as long as Trae Young is healthy for the Hawks, Murray appears headed for a career-best season from beyond the arc.

Hawks' Dejounte Murray: Carries offense in win
Murray amassed 32 points (11-21 FG, 1-4 3Pt, 9-9 FT), five rebounds, 10 assists and three steals across 37 minutes during Tuesday's 126-120 victory over the Pistons.
Murray supplied his first double-double of the season and his second game with 30-plus points. The absence of Trae Young (personal) showcased the booming production Murray is capable of when operating as an alpha in the backcourt. Murray is shooting a stellar 50.0 percent from the field on 17.0 shots per game, fueling a top-5 fantasy campaign among all shooting guards.

Hawks' Dejounte Murray: Strong all-around effort
Murray logged 24 points (10-15 FG, 3-5 3Pt, 1-2 FT), four rebounds, eight assists, one block and one steal over 34 minutes during Wednesday's 130-121 win over the Wizards.
Murray was efficient from the field and contributed in each of the five major categories en route to delivering another excellent performance, building off his 41-point, seven-rebound effort against the Timberwolves on Monday. Murray is not going to take Trae Young's place as Atlanta's main playmaker or scoring weapon, but there's no question he's enjoying a strong start to the campaign. Murray is averaging 21.8 points, 6.0 assists, 4.2 rebounds and 1.2 steals per game while shooting an impressive 53.7 percent from the field to open the season.

Hawks' Dejounte Murray: Ties career scoring high
Murray ended Monday's 127-113 win over Minnesota with 41 points (17-24 FG, 3-5 3Pt, 4-4 FT), seven rebounds, five assists and two steals in 39 minutes.
The Hawks were down 19 points at halftime, but Murray took command in the second half and wound up tying his career high for scoring in a game -- a mark he set March 3 of last season against the Trail Blazers. The offensive eruption comes after he hadn't produced more than 18 points in any of the first three games of his second campaign with Atlanta, but the 27-year-old guard is more than capable of going on a heater now that he's settled into the season.
